Psalm 78

Psalm 78:1-72

SUMMARYGod’s grace

OVERVIEWIsrael’s wilderness wanderings reveal Israel’s faithlessness and God’s faithfulness. God provides for Israel, even when Israel denies God.

BIG IDEAIn spite of us, God loves us.

KEY VERSEPsalm 78:38
Yet he was merciful and forgave their sins and did not destroy them all. Many times he held back his anger and did not unleash his fury!
